Description: When selecting a Smart Collection, the device will display a black screen for about 4-5 seconds before actually displaying the smart collection. Repro Steps: 1) Update a Flame to 20150506010204 2) From the homescreen, select the Social Smart Collection Actual: The device displays a black screen for 4-5 seconds before showing the smart collection. Expected: The smart collection is displayed promptly.
